Special program organized at BAPS Swaminarayan Akshardham New Jersey

New Delhi. BAPS organized a special program called ‘Ghar Se Ghar Tak’ at BAPS Swaminarayan Akshardham in Robbinsville, New Jersey. The program said that in an ever-changing world, the values ​​we inculcate in our families are our lasting legacy. It shows the strength and complexity of the father. Prerna Mohotsav focuses on how every parent can inculcate morals and values ​​in their child that will ensure their success.

The program featured speeches and skits emphasizing the importance of family values ​​in raising children. It was divided into two parts, the first assembly was headed by women. Through skits and speeches, the program highlighted competing priorities and how to overcome misunderstandings that create challenges in parents’ lives.

Pujya Vivekjivandas Swami said that parents are the emotional base of the home and the home is the foundation of any society. He recalled that Pramukhswami Maharaj had outlined three basic pillars for child rearing, health, education and values.

Pramukh Swami Maharaj’s oft-repeated message, echoed by Mahant Swami Maharaj: “A family that eats together, plays together and prays together, lives together” does a valuable job. The most impactful lesson for parents was not to compare their child to others.
